一、引言

隨著互聯(lián)網(wǎng)技術(shù)的飛速發(fā)展,教育領(lǐng)域正經(jīng)歷著前所未有的變革。在線學(xué)習(xí)系統(tǒng)平臺(tái)作為教育信息化的重要組成部分,正逐漸成為人們獲取知識(shí)、提升技能的主要途徑。本文將深入探討在線學(xué)習(xí)系統(tǒng)平臺(tái)的開發(fā),旨在為讀者提供一套全面、系統(tǒng)的開發(fā)指南。

二、需求分析:明確在線學(xué)習(xí)系統(tǒng)的核心目標(biāo)

在開發(fā)在線學(xué)習(xí)系統(tǒng)平臺(tái)之前,首要任務(wù)是進(jìn)行需求分析。這包括了解目標(biāo)用戶群體、學(xué)習(xí)需求、學(xué)習(xí)習(xí)慣以及期望的學(xué)習(xí)成果。通過問卷調(diào)查、訪談、數(shù)據(jù)分析等手段,我們可以收集到大量關(guān)于用戶需求的信息,為后續(xù)的系統(tǒng)設(shè)計(jì)提供有力支持。

  1. 用戶畫像構(gòu)建:根據(jù)用戶年齡、職業(yè)、學(xué)歷等背景信息,構(gòu)建用戶畫像,明確不同用戶群體的學(xué)習(xí)需求和偏好。
  2. 學(xué)習(xí)需求分析:深入了解用戶的學(xué)習(xí)目標(biāo)、學(xué)習(xí)內(nèi)容、學(xué)習(xí)方式等,為系統(tǒng)提供個(gè)性化的學(xué)習(xí)資源和推薦。
  3. 競(jìng)品分析:研究市場(chǎng)上已有的在線學(xué)習(xí)系統(tǒng)平臺(tái),分析其優(yōu)缺點(diǎn),為系統(tǒng)開發(fā)提供借鑒和啟示。

三、技術(shù)選型:構(gòu)建穩(wěn)定、高效的在線學(xué)習(xí)環(huán)境

技術(shù)選型是在線學(xué)習(xí)系統(tǒng)平臺(tái)開發(fā)的關(guān)鍵環(huán)節(jié)。一個(gè)優(yōu)秀的在線學(xué)習(xí)系統(tǒng)平臺(tái)需要具備良好的穩(wěn)定性、可擴(kuò)展性、易用性和安全性。在選擇技術(shù)時(shí),我們需要綜合考慮系統(tǒng)的性能需求、開發(fā)成本、維護(hù)難度等因素。

  1. 前端技術(shù):采用HTML5、CSS3、JavaScript等前端技術(shù),實(shí)現(xiàn)頁(yè)面的動(dòng)態(tài)效果和交互功能。同時(shí),利用React、Vue等前端框架,提高開發(fā)效率和代碼質(zhì)量。
  2. 后端技術(shù):選擇Java、Python、Node.js等后端語言,結(jié)合Spring Boot、Django等后端框架,構(gòu)建穩(wěn)定、高效的后端服務(wù)。
  3. 數(shù)據(jù)庫(kù)技術(shù):采用MySQL、MongoDB等數(shù)據(jù)庫(kù),存儲(chǔ)用戶信息、學(xué)習(xí)資源、學(xué)習(xí)記錄等數(shù)據(jù)。同時(shí),利用Redis等緩存技術(shù),提高數(shù)據(jù)訪問速度。
  4. 云服務(wù)技術(shù):利用阿里云、騰訊云等云服務(wù)提供商,實(shí)現(xiàn)系統(tǒng)的彈性伸縮、負(fù)載均衡、數(shù)據(jù)備份等功能,確保系統(tǒng)的穩(wěn)定性和安全性。

四、功能設(shè)計(jì):打造個(gè)性化、互動(dòng)化的學(xué)習(xí)體驗(yàn)

功能設(shè)計(jì)是在線學(xué)習(xí)系統(tǒng)平臺(tái)開發(fā)的核心。一個(gè)優(yōu)秀的在線學(xué)習(xí)系統(tǒng)平臺(tái)需要具備豐富的學(xué)習(xí)資源、個(gè)性化的學(xué)習(xí)路徑、便捷的互動(dòng)功能以及完善的學(xué)習(xí)評(píng)估體系。

  1. 學(xué)習(xí)資源管理:提供豐富的課程資源,包括視頻教程、文檔資料、在線測(cè)試等。同時(shí),支持用戶上傳、分享自己的學(xué)習(xí)資源,形成學(xué)習(xí)社區(qū)。
  2. 個(gè)性化學(xué)習(xí)路徑:根據(jù)用戶的學(xué)習(xí)需求和偏好,為用戶推薦個(gè)性化的學(xué)習(xí)路徑和學(xué)習(xí)資源。同時(shí),利用機(jī)器學(xué)習(xí)算法,根據(jù)用戶的學(xué)習(xí)進(jìn)度和反饋,動(dòng)態(tài)調(diào)整學(xué)習(xí)路徑。
  3. 互動(dòng)功能設(shè)計(jì):提供實(shí)時(shí)聊天、論壇討論、在線問答等互動(dòng)功能,促進(jìn)用戶之間的交流與合作。同時(shí),支持教師在線授課、答疑,提高學(xué)習(xí)效果。
  4. 學(xué)習(xí)評(píng)估體系:建立完善的學(xué)習(xí)評(píng)估體系,包括學(xué)習(xí)進(jìn)度跟蹤、學(xué)習(xí)效果評(píng)估、學(xué)習(xí)成果展示等。通過數(shù)據(jù)分析,為用戶提供個(gè)性化的學(xué)習(xí)建議和反饋。

五、用戶體驗(yàn)優(yōu)化:提升用戶滿意度和忠誠(chéng)度

用戶體驗(yàn)是在線學(xué)習(xí)系統(tǒng)平臺(tái)成功的關(guān)鍵。一個(gè)優(yōu)秀的在線學(xué)習(xí)系統(tǒng)平臺(tái)需要具備良好的用戶界面、流暢的操作流程、快速的響應(yīng)速度以及貼心的用戶服務(wù)。

  1. 用戶界面設(shè)計(jì):采用簡(jiǎn)潔、美觀的用戶界面設(shè)計(jì),提高用戶的視覺體驗(yàn)。同時(shí),注重界面的易用性和可訪問性,確保用戶能夠輕松上手。
  2. 操作流程優(yōu)化:通過用戶行為分析,優(yōu)化操作流程,減少用戶的學(xué)習(xí)成本和時(shí)間成本。同時(shí),提供清晰的導(dǎo)航和指引,幫助用戶快速找到所需的功能和資源。
  3. 響應(yīng)速度提升:利用CDN加速、緩存優(yōu)化等技術(shù)手段,提高系統(tǒng)的響應(yīng)速度和加載速度。同時(shí),對(duì)系統(tǒng)進(jìn)行定期的性能測(cè)試和優(yōu)化,確保系統(tǒng)的穩(wěn)定性和流暢性。
  4. 用戶服務(wù)支持:建立完善的用戶服務(wù)支持體系,包括在線客服、電話支持、郵件反饋等。通過及時(shí)、專業(yè)的用戶服務(wù),解決用戶在使用過程中遇到的問題和困惑。

六、結(jié)論與展望

在線學(xué)習(xí)系統(tǒng)平臺(tái)作為教育信息化的重要組成部分,正逐漸改變著人們的學(xué)習(xí)方式和學(xué)習(xí)習(xí)慣。通過本文的探討,我們深入了解了在線學(xué)習(xí)系統(tǒng)平臺(tái)的開發(fā)過程和技術(shù)選型,以及功能設(shè)計(jì)和用戶體驗(yàn)優(yōu)化的重要性。未來,隨著人工智能、大數(shù)據(jù)等技術(shù)的不斷發(fā)展,在線學(xué)習(xí)系統(tǒng)平臺(tái)將更加智能化、個(gè)性化,為用戶提供更加高效、便捷的學(xué)習(xí)體驗(yàn)。

同時(shí),我們也需要注意到在線學(xué)習(xí)系統(tǒng)平臺(tái)面臨的挑戰(zhàn)和問題,如數(shù)據(jù)安全、隱私保護(hù)、版權(quán)問題等。在未來的發(fā)展中,我們需要不斷探索和創(chuàng)新,加強(qiáng)技術(shù)研發(fā)和人才培養(yǎng),推動(dòng)在線學(xué)習(xí)系統(tǒng)平臺(tái)的持續(xù)發(fā)展和進(jìn)步。

APP定制開發(fā)
軟件定制開發(fā)
小程序開發(fā)
物聯(lián)網(wǎng)開發(fā)
資訊分類
最新資訊
關(guān)鍵詞